Hosted on MSN
How Nintendo conquered the world over a century
After a long wait, the Nintendo Switch 2 has finally been released worldwide, with eager fans queuing outside stores to snap up the highly coveted console. The launch marks the latest step in the ...
These days, it’s common to see the Super Nintendo Entertainment System referred to as one of the best consoles ever made — and often as the greatest of all time. But at the time of its release, there 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results